Praziquantel degradation in marine aquarium water

Praziquantel (PZQ) is a drug that commonly used to treat parasitic infection and infestations in animals. Moreover, PZQ is also been used in the aquarium to treat the presence of ectoparasites (Type of parasites) on the fish tank and the gills and skin of the fish and the aquarium ornaments. Therefore, PZQ is frequently used to maintain the water condition and the proper bacteria level. However, after the treatment interval, the PZQ must be mechanically removed but there is no alternative research regarding the removal process. Based on the experimental results, the concentration of the PZQ has determined the treatment interval and based on the results. Therefore, it is important to monitor the concentration of the PZQ frequently to ensure that therapeutic levels are being maintained.

Aquarium Nitrification Revisited: Thaumarchaeota Are the Dominant Ammonia Oxidizers in Freshwater Aquarium Biofilters

the Ammonia is a toxic metabolic waste product excreted by fish and other aquatic organisms. Remove the ammonia can protect the fish sufficiently. The contents of ammonia can cause stress, disease and death of fish if it is exceed 0.1 in the water. Using the filter with ammonia-oxidizing can decrease the contents of ammonia efficiency. From the article, we know that ammonia-oxidizing bacteria is one of the solution. And this article is focusing on the introduction of Thaumarchaeota, which are some new bacteria have special genes with ammonia-oxidizing ability.
